Power Rear Quarter Windows
Your vehicle may have power rear quarter windows.
The switches that operate the windows are located on
the overhead console. These switches allow the
driver to open and close each third row seat window
separately.
) (Driver’s Quarter Glass): Press the button
downward to open or upward to close the drivers side
(left) quarter glass for the third row seat.
( (Passenger’s Quarter Glass): Press the button
downward to open or upward to close the passengers
side (right) quarter glass for the third row seat.
The ignition must be in RUN, ACCESSORY, or Retained
Accessory Power (RAP) must be active, to use the
power rear quarter windows. See Retained Accessory
Power (RAP) on page 2-20.
Sun Visors
Sun Visors with Slide Rod
Your vehicle may have this feature. Pull the sun visor
down to block glare. Detach the sun visor from the
center mount and slide it along the rod from side-to-side
to cover the driver or passenger side of the front
window. Swing the sun visor to the side to cover the
side window. It can also be moved along the rod from
side-to-side in this position.
Sun Visors with Fixed Rod and Pull-out
Extension
Your vehicle may have this feature. Pull the sun visor
down to block glare. Pull the sun visor extender out for
additional coverage. Detach the sun visor from the center
mount and swing it to the side to cover the side window.
Visor Vanity Mirror
Pull the sun visor down to expose the vanity mirror. You
may have to lift a cover to expose the mirror.
Lighted Visor Vanity Mirror
Your vehicle may have this feature. Pull the sun visor
down and lift the mirror cover to turn on the lamps. The
lamps will turn off when the cover is closed.
